Last winter I suffered a spate of alarm activations on my 2001 S60 which I
eventually discovered were being caused by a 'money' spider who had taken up
residence in the sensor adjacent to the rear view mirror housing (motion
sensor?).
Once I managed to persuade the little varmint to come out of hiding and
enjoy life (of the very flat variety!) elsewhere, the neighbours soon
resumed the former cordial friendliness.
